The U.S. Department Of Transportation Has Announced $352.6 Million In Emergency Relief Funds To Support Recovery Efforts In Tennessee And North Carolina Following Hurricane Helene. Tennessee Will Receive $70 Million To Repair Critical Infrastructure, Including Sections Of I-26. Federal Highway Officials Say The Funds Will Help Restore Mobility And Support Economic Recovery For The Region. In Total, The Funding Will Address Damage To Key Roadways And Bridges Impacted By The September 2024 Flooding.
